Testing Requirements for Each Lesson’s Code Directory in AI Engineering from Scratch
Every lesson in the rohitg00/ai-engineering-from-scratch curriculum must contain at least five unit tests inside a code/tests/ directory, execute with exit code 0, and adhere to the language-specific conventions defined in the repository’s AGENTS.md contract.
The testing requirements for each lesson's code directory are strictly enforced to ensure educational code remains functional and demonstrable. These standards are codified in the AGENTS.md document (lines 108–112) and validated through both continuous integration and local linting tools.
Minimum Test Coverage Standards
Each lesson must provide at least 5 unit tests that exercise the core functionality implemented in that module. This minimum threshold ensures sufficient coverage for educational examples without imposing undue overhead on simple concepts. The AGENTS.md specification explicitly mandates this count as part of the curriculum’s quality gate.
Directory Structure and File Naming Conventions
All test artifacts must reside in a dedicated subdirectory path: code/tests/.
File naming must follow standard language conventions to ensure automatic discovery by test runners:
- Python:
test_*.py - TypeScript:
test_*.ts - Rust / Julia: Use the language’s inline test facilities with appropriate module naming
This placement pattern allows the scripts/audit_lessons.py validation script to programmatically verify the presence of a non-empty tests/ folder within every lesson’s code/ directory.
Language-Specific Execution Commands
Tests must be runnable using the language’s standard-library or canonical test runner without additional dependencies:
- Python: Execute with
python3 -m unittest discoverfrom thecode/directory - TypeScript: Run via
npx tsx --test - Rust: Utilize
cargo test(inline tests) - Julia: Employ the built-in
Testmodule facilities
Regardless of language, the test suite must terminate with exit code 0 to indicate a successful run. Any non-zero exit status constitutes a failure in the CI pipeline.
CI Pipeline and Local Validation
The repository enforces these standards through two mechanisms:
-
Per-PR validation: The continuous integration pipeline checks every pull request against the
AGENTS.mdcontract, verifying that modified lessons include the requiredcode/tests/directory and meet the minimum test count. -
Local audit script: The
scripts/audit_lessons.pyutility allows contributors to validate lessons locally before submission. This script scans thephases/*/*/code/hierarchy to confirm:- Existence of a non-empty
tests/subdirectory - Compliance with naming conventions
- Minimum test threshold satisfaction
- Existence of a non-empty
Example Test Implementation
Below is a minimal Python test file that satisfies the five-test requirement. Place this at phases/xx-phase-slug/yy-lesson-slug/code/tests/test_main.py:
import unittest
from main import add, mul # example functions from the lesson implementation
class TestLessonFunctions(unittest.TestCase):
def test_add_positive(self):
self.assertEqual(add(2, 3), 5)
def test_add_negative(self):
self.assertEqual(add(-1, -1), -2)
def test_mul_positive(self):
self.assertEqual(mul(2, 3), 6)
def test_mul_zero(self):
self.assertEqual(mul(0, 5), 0)
def test_mul_negative(self):
self.assertEqual(mul(-2, 3), -6)
if __name__ == "__main__":
unittest.main()
Execute the suite locally from the lesson’s code/ directory:
python3 -m unittest discover tests -v
This command must exit with code 0 to satisfy the CI requirements.

Frequently Asked Questions
How many unit tests are required for each lesson?
Each lesson must contain at least 5 unit tests as specified in the AGENTS.md document. This minimum ensures adequate coverage of the lesson’s learning objectives while maintaining a consistent quality baseline across the curriculum.
Where should test files be placed within a lesson directory?
Test files must be placed in the code/tests/ subdirectory relative to the lesson root. For example, a lesson located at phases/01-fundamentals/02-data-structures/ would store its tests in phases/01-fundamentals/02-data-structures/code/tests/. Files should follow naming patterns like test_*.py or test_*.ts depending on the implementation language.
How do I run the test suite locally before submitting a pull request?
Navigate to the lesson’s code/ directory and use the standard test runner for the lesson’s language. For Python lessons, execute python3 -m unittest discover tests -v. For TypeScript, use npx tsx --test. Ensure the process exits with code 0. You can also run scripts/audit_lessons.py from the repository root to validate all lessons at once.
What happens if my lesson does not meet the testing requirements?
The CI pipeline will reject pull requests that fail to include a non-empty code/tests/ directory or that contain fewer than 5 tests. Additionally, the scripts/audit_lessons.py script will flag non-compliant lessons during local development, preventing incomplete submissions from reaching the review stage.
